A fast-growing technology company in Greater London is seeking an Assistant Management Accountant to join its finance team. The role supports month-end close, manages financial records, and ensures compliance across entities. Ideal candidates will have a background in finance and be part-qualified accountants (ACCA/CIMA).
Key benefits include:
- a competitive salary
- private healthcare
- personal development opportunities in a tech-driven environment
